1. The Military Sleep Method (Used by Navy SEALs)

How it works:
Developed to help soldiers sleep in high-stress situations, this technique has a 96% success rate after 6 weeks of practice.

Steps:

  1. Relax your entire face (including tongue and jaw)
  2. Drop your shoulders and release tension
  3. Exhale deeply and relax your chest
  4. Relax your legs (thighs → calves → feet)
  5. Clear your mind for 10 seconds by imagining either:
    Lying in a canoe on a calm lake
    Cozy under a black velvet blanket

Why it works: Progressive muscle relaxation slows heart rate and breathing.

2. The 4-7-8 Breathing Technique

Developed by: Dr. Andrew Weil (Harvard-trained physician)

How to do it:

  1. Place tongue behind front teeth
  2. Exhale completely through mouth
  3. Inhale quietly through nose for 4 seconds
  4. Hold breath for 7 seconds
  5. Exhale forcefully through mouth for 8 seconds
  6. Repeat 4 cycles

Science says: This triggers the parasympathetic nervous system, lowering blood pressure and heart rate.

3. The Temperature Drop Trick

Key fact: Your core body temperature needs to drop 2-3°F to initiate sleep.

Hacks to cool down fast:
✔ Take a warm shower 1-2 hours before bed (paradoxically cools you after)
✔ Keep bedroom at 65°F (18°C) – ideal sleep temperature
✔ Use breathable cotton sheets
✔ Try cooling pillow inserts

4. The “Brain Dump” Journal Method

Why it works: Writing down worries reduces nighttime anxiety by 50% (Baylor University study).

What to do:

  1. Keep notebook by bed
  2. Spend 5 minutes writing:
    Tomorrow’s to-dos
    Current worries
    Anything on your mind

Pro tip: Pair this with dim red light (preserves melatonin).

5. The Reverse Psychology Approach

The paradox: Trying to stay awake actually makes you sleepier (Oxford University research).

Try this:

  1. Get comfortable in bed
  2. Open your eyes and repeat silently:
    “I will stay awake”
  3. Fight sleep as long as possible

Why it works: Reduces performance anxiety about falling asleep.

Bonus: What to Avoid

❌ Blue light 1 hour before bed (use amber glasses if necessary)
❌ Late caffeine (cut off by 2pm – half-life is 5-6 hours)
❌ Clock watching (activates stress response)
